Kinds Of Back Doors to Consider

The marketplace uses a myriad of back door choices, each with special functions. Here are some popular choices that property owners might think about:

Type of Back DoorDescriptionProsCons
FiberglassDurable and resistant to dents, supplying excellent insulation.Low maintenance and energy-efficientCan be more costly than wood
WoodTimeless choice that blends with conventional homes.Visually pleasing and customizableNeeds routine maintenance
SteelOffers optimal security and toughness.Strong and affordableCan rust if not correctly maintained
SlidingSpace-saving door perfect for small areas.Easy access to outdoor spacesMight be less protected than other types
French DoorsDouble doors that add a dramatic style.Lovely and terrific for natural lightCan use up more area when open

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. The length of time does back door installation take?

The installation procedure typically takes a couple of hours to a complete day, depending on the complexity of the job and any unpredicted issues.

2. What is the typical cost of back entrance installation?

Costs can differ considerably based upon the door type, products, and local labor rates. Typically, homeowners might anticipate to invest between ₤ 300 and ₤ 2,000.

3. Do I need a structure license for back door installation?

Typically, if structural modifications are not made, you may not need an authorization. Nevertheless, it's best to examine with local guidelines and building regulations.

4. Can I set up a back door myself?

While DIY installation is possible, it requires certain abilities and tools. Employing a professional can make sure the job is done correctly and efficiently.

5. How can I keep my back entrance?

Regularly examine the Door Installers In My Area for damage, make sure seals are undamaged, and tidy it occasionally to keep it looking new. For wood doors, reapplication of protective finishes is necessary in time.
